    Description: 
It would be good to have more guide on how to set up a working environment for 
phoenix-queryserver in README. For things like
 # How to get Phoenix client jar file
 # Which directory to put Phoenix client jar file so that queryserver.py are 
able to find it. 
 # Phoenix and Hbase versions that are supported and compatible
 # maybe attach this page for reference [https://phoenix.apache.org/server.html]

Also I am not able to execute this command from README 
{code:java}
$ mvn package -Dpackage.phoenix.client -Dphoenix.version=5.1.0-SNAPSHOT 
-Dphoenix.hbase.classifier=hbase-2.2{code}
I see this error when trying to execute that command
{code:java}
[ERROR] Failed to execute goal on project queryserver: Could not resolve 
dependencies for project org.apache.phoenix:queryserver:jar:1.0.0-SNAPSHOT: 
Failure to find org.apache.phoenix:phoenix-core:jar:5.1.0-SNAPSHOT in 
https://repository.apache.org/snapshots was cached in the local repository, 
resolution will not be reattempted until the update interval of 
apache.snapshots has elapsed or updates are forced -> [Help 1] {code}
